A light colored stool often referred to as clay – colored or white stool is not a normal stool and it indicates a problem with the liver, pancreas, gallbladder or the biliary system. WebMar 23, 2024 · 6. Dietary Supplements or Medications. While taking certain vitamins and supplements can cause a stinky body odor (like B vitamins thiamin and choline), per MIT Medical, they can also cause your poop to smell bad, too. Medications like antibiotics can also make your poop smell more foul than usual. (More on this below.) Gas ... WebOct 3, 2014 · In some situations, pooping has a social function. When he’s in a herd, your horse will pass a pile to send a message to his herd mates that says, “I’m here.”. In turn, his buddies may poop right back to say, “Me, too.”. Stallions will pass manure to mark territory, and may even poop on top of other horses’ piles.
